Creating a Sense of Belonging
Feeling accepted and included is important for every resident. It helps them feel safe, valued, and connected to others. Shared activities, friendly conversations, and simple acts of kindness make a big difference. These small moments build trust and create lasting bonds.
When seniors feel part of a community, their days become more joyful and meaningful. They are more likely to join activities, make friends, and support each other. This positive environment benefits both emotional and physical well-being. It turns a living space into a true home.
Encouraging Daily Interaction
Regular communication helps residents stay connected and engaged. Simple greetings in the hallway or shared meals can spark friendships. Group games, exercise classes, and hobby clubs give more chances to talk and laugh together. These daily moments strengthen the sense of community.
When seniors interact often, they feel less lonely and more supported. They build trust with neighbors and form closer bonds over time. This constant connection improves mood and overall well-being. It also makes the community feel warm and welcoming.
Reducing Loneliness
Feeling isolated can affect both emotional and physical health. Friendly visits, group activities, and shared meals can help break that isolation. Spending time with others creates comfort and lifts the mood. Even small daily interactions can make a big difference.
When residents feel connected, they are more likely to stay active and engaged. They gain confidence in reaching out and forming friendships. This supportive network helps them face challenges with strength. It turns the community into a place of comfort and joy.
Building Trust Among Residents
Trust grows when people treat each other with respect and honesty. Sharing personal stories and experiences can help create understanding. Working together on small tasks or activities builds reliability. Over time, these actions form strong and lasting bonds.
When residents trust each other, the community feels safe and welcoming. They are more open to sharing their thoughts and feelings. This trust encourages cooperation and friendship. It also makes solving problems easier and more positive.
Strengthening Community Spirit
Shared experiences bring people closer together. Events like group games, storytelling nights, and celebrations encourage unity. Joining in holiday activities older adults enjoy can create happy memories for everyone. These moments build pride and a sense of belonging.
A strong community spirit makes daily life more positive. Residents feel motivated to support and look out for each other. It creates an atmosphere where kindness and respect grow naturally. This shared bond turns the community into a true family.
